Australian Indigenous Psychologists Association (Aboriginal Corporation)
About
The Australian Indigenous Psychologists Association (Aboriginal Corporation) is a professional body that supports Indigenous psychologists and promotes culturally safe mental health practices for Aboriginal and Torres Strait Islander peoples. Operating from the ACT, it provides advocacy, professional development, and community outreach to improve social and emotional wellbeing across the nation. The corporation leverages the expertise of Indigenous psychologists to address systemic gaps in mental health services and to foster self‑determined healing pathways.
